tConforming dialog buttons for Gun Shop and Player list windows. - vaccinewars - be a doctor and try to vaccinate the world
 (HTM) git clone git://src.adamsgaard.dk/vaccinewars
 (DIR) Log
 (DIR) Files
 (DIR) Refs
 (DIR) README
 (DIR) LICENSE
       ---
 (DIR) commit 8ab707530d26358b7c47db6d79bf9d22fcb95170
 (DIR) parent d71f49bbf73eb61d86e1974dd6e90c94d0e8636d
 (HTM) Author: Ben Webb <ben@salilab.org>
       Date:   Mon, 25 Mar 2002 16:56:16 +0000
       
       Conforming dialog buttons for Gun Shop and Player list windows.
       
       
       Diffstat:
         M src/gui_client/gtk_client.c         |      18 +++++++++++-------
       
       1 file changed, 11 insertions(+), 7 deletions(-)
       ---
 (DIR) diff --git a/src/gui_client/gtk_client.c b/src/gui_client/gtk_client.c
       t@@ -2508,7 +2508,7 @@ void TransferDialog(gboolean Debt)
        
        void ListPlayers(GtkWidget *widget, gpointer data)
        {
       -  GtkWidget *dialog, *clist, *button, *vbox, *hsep;
       +  GtkWidget *dialog, *clist, *button, *vbox, *hsep, *hbbox;
        
          if (IsShowingPlayerList)
            return;
       t@@ -2539,11 +2539,14 @@ void ListPlayers(GtkWidget *widget, gpointer data)
          hsep = gtk_hseparator_new();
          gtk_box_pack_start(GTK_BOX(vbox), hsep, FALSE, FALSE, 0);
        
       -  button = gtk_button_new_from_stock(GTK_STOCK_OK);
       +  hbbox = my_hbbox_new();
       +  button = gtk_button_new_from_stock(GTK_STOCK_CLOSE);
          gtk_signal_connect_object(GTK_OBJECT(button), "clicked",
                                    GTK_SIGNAL_FUNC(gtk_widget_destroy),
                                    (gpointer)dialog);
       -  gtk_box_pack_start(GTK_BOX(vbox), button, FALSE, FALSE, 0);
       +  gtk_box_pack_start_defaults(GTK_BOX(hbbox), button);
       +
       +  gtk_box_pack_start(GTK_BOX(vbox), hbbox, FALSE, FALSE, 0);
          gtk_container_add(GTK_CONTAINER(dialog), vbox);
          gtk_widget_show_all(dialog);
        }
       t@@ -3012,7 +3015,7 @@ gint DisallowDelete(GtkWidget *widget, GdkEvent *event, gpointer data)
        
        void GunShopDialog(void)
        {
       -  GtkWidget *window, *button, *hsep, *vbox, *hbox;
       +  GtkWidget *window, *button, *hsep, *vbox, *hbox, *hbbox;
          GtkAccelGroup *accel_group;
          gchar *text;
        
       t@@ -3050,13 +3053,14 @@ void GunShopDialog(void)
          hsep = gtk_hseparator_new();
          gtk_box_pack_start(GTK_BOX(vbox), hsep, FALSE, FALSE, 0);
        
       -  button = gtk_button_new_from_stock(GTK_STOCK_OK);
       -
       +  hbbox = my_hbbox_new();
       +  button = gtk_button_new_from_stock(GTK_STOCK_CLOSE);
          gtk_signal_connect_object(GTK_OBJECT(button), "clicked",
                                    GTK_SIGNAL_FUNC(gtk_widget_destroy),
                                    (gpointer)window);
       -  gtk_box_pack_start(GTK_BOX(vbox), button, FALSE, FALSE, 0);
       +  gtk_box_pack_start_defaults(GTK_BOX(hbbox), button);
        
       +  gtk_box_pack_start(GTK_BOX(vbox), hbbox, FALSE, FALSE, 0);
          gtk_container_add(GTK_CONTAINER(window), vbox);
        
          UpdateInventory(&ClientData.Gun, ClientData.Play->Guns, NumGun, FALSE);